为course表的tno字段添加数据
时间: 2024-02-26 07:57:45 浏览: 128
为 course 表的 tno 字段添加数据,需要确保先在 teacher 表中存在对应的 tno 值。假设您已经在 teacher 表中添加了 tno 为 001 的教师记录,现在需要为 course 表中的某个记录添加 tno 值为 001 的外键,可以使用以下 SQL 语句:
```
INSERT INTO course (cno, cname, tno) VALUES ('001', '计算机网络', '001');
```
该语句将向 course 表中插入一条新的记录,包括 cno、cname 和 tno 三个字段的值。其中,tno 的值为 001,对应的是 teacher 表中已存在的 tno 值。您可以根据需要修改 cno 和 cname 的值,以及使用不同的 tno 值来插入其他的记录。在插入数据时,需要确保插入的外键值已经存在于主表中,否则会因为外键约束而导致插入失败。
相关问题
用sql语句为course表的tno字段添加数据01,02
假设course表中tno字段是varchar类型,您可以使用以下SQL语句为tno字段添加数据:
```
UPDATE course SET tno='01' WHERE tno IS NULL;
UPDATE course SET tno='02' WHERE tno IS NULL;
```
这将把tno字段为空的记录的tno字段分别设置为'01'和'02'。如果tno字段不是空的,您可以使用以下SQL语句:
```
UPDATE course SET tno=CONCAT(tno, ',01') WHERE tno IS NOT NULL;
UPDATE course SET tno=CONCAT(tno, ',02') WHERE tno IS NOT NULL;
```
这将在tno字段的末尾添加',01'和',02'。请注意,如果tno字段包含逗号,则可能需要适当地调整这些语句。
mysql语句在course表中添加任课教师的编号tno字段
你可以使用以下 MySQL 语句在 `course` 表中添加一个名为 `tno` 的字段,用于存储任课教师的编号:
```
ALTER TABLE course ADD tno INT;
```
执行此语句将会向 `course` 表中添加一个名为 `tno` 的字段,类型为整数类型 `INT`。请注意,在添加字段之后需要对表进行数据更新,以便在新字段中存储相应的数据。
阅读全文